About This Job: Entertainment and Recreation Managers, Except Gambling

Plan, direct, or coordinate entertainment and recreational activities and operations of a recreational facility, including cruise ships and parks.

Source: O*NET OnLine, U.S. Department of Labor

Salary Range: Entertainment and Recreation Managers, Except Gambling in South Carolina

Salaries for Entertainment and Recreation Managers, Except Gambling in South Carolina range from $46,160 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$135,450 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$62,070 and $102,750.

Percentile Annual Salary Hourly Rate Monthly
10th Percentile (Entry Level) $46,160 $22.19 $3,846
25th Percentile $62,070 $29.84 $5,172
Median (50th) $81,040 $38.96 $6,753
75th Percentile $102,750 $49.40 $8,562
90th Percentile (Experienced) $135,450 $65.12 $11,287

Note: The mean (average) salary of $87,340 differs from the median because salary distributions are typically skewed by high earners.

Data Source & Methodology

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2024 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.

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
